16 #include <linux/debugfs.h>
17 #include <linux/netdevice.h>
18 #include <linux/module.h>
19 #include <linux/devcoredump.h>
20
21 #include <brcmu_wifi.h>
22 #include <brcmu_utils.h>
23 #include "core.h"
24 #include "bus.h"
25 #include "fweh.h"
26 #include "debug.h"
27
28 static struct dentry *root_folder;
29
30 static int brcmf_debug_create_memdump(struct brcmf_bus *bus, const void *data,
31                                       size_t len)
32 {
33         void *dump;
34         size_t ramsize;
35         int err;
36
37         ramsize = brcmf_bus_get_ramsize(bus);
38         if (!ramsize)
39                 return -ENOTSUPP;
40
41         dump = vzalloc(len + ramsize);
42         if (!dump)
43                 return -ENOMEM;
44
45         memcpy(dump, data, len);
46         err = brcmf_bus_get_memdump(bus, dump + len, ramsize);
47         if (err) {
48                 vfree(dump);
49                 return err;
50         }
51
52         dev_coredumpv(bus->dev, dump, len + ramsize, GFP_KERNEL);
53
54         return 0;
55 }
56
57 static int brcmf_debug_psm_watchdog_notify(struct brcmf_if *ifp,
58                                            const struct brcmf_event_msg *evtmsg,
59                                            void *data)
60 {
61         brcmf_dbg(TRACE, "enter: bsscfgidx=%d\n", ifp->bsscfgidx);
62
63         return brcmf_debug_create_memdump(ifp->drvr->bus_if, data,
64                                           evtmsg->datalen);
65 }
66
67 void brcmf_debugfs_init(void)
68 {
69         root_folder = debugfs_create_dir(KBUILD_MODNAME, NULL);
70         if (IS_ERR(root_folder))
71                 root_folder = NULL;
72 }
73
74 void brcmf_debugfs_exit(void)
75 {
76         if (!root_folder)
77                 return;
78
79         debugfs_remove_recursive(root_folder);
80         root_folder = NULL;
81 }
82
83 int brcmf_debug_attach(struct brcmf_pub *drvr)
84 {
85         struct device *dev = drvr->bus_if->dev;
86
87         if (!root_folder)
88                 return -ENODEV;
89
90         drvr->dbgfs_dir = debugfs_create_dir(dev_name(dev), root_folder);
91         if (IS_ERR(drvr->dbgfs_dir))
92                 return PTR_ERR(drvr->dbgfs_dir);
93
94
95         return brcmf_fweh_register(drvr, BRCMF_E_PSM_WATCHDOG,
96                                    brcmf_debug_psm_watchdog_notify);
97 }
98
99 void brcmf_debug_detach(struct brcmf_pub *drvr)
100 {
101         brcmf_fweh_unregister(drvr, BRCMF_E_PSM_WATCHDOG);
102
103         if (!IS_ERR_OR_NULL(drvr->dbgfs_dir))
104                 debugfs_remove_recursive(drvr->dbgfs_dir);
105 }
106
107 struct dentry *brcmf_debugfs_get_devdir(struct brcmf_pub *drvr)
108 {
109         return drvr->dbgfs_dir;
110 }
111
112 int brcmf_debugfs_add_entry(struct brcmf_pub *drvr, const char *fn,
113                             int (*read_fn)(struct seq_file *seq, void *data))
114 {
115         struct dentry *e;
116
117         e = debugfs_create_devm_seqfile(drvr->bus_if->dev, fn,
118                                         drvr->dbgfs_dir, read_fn);
119         return PTR_ERR_OR_ZERO(e);
120 }
